Hotel Termas, as the name implies is a hotel that offers thermal water therapy in luxury surroundings, but with the most non-aggressive treatments. It is a part of the Balneario de Archeana, in Murcia, Spain. A complex built in and around thermal water sources that is rich in medical minerals that are used for hydromassages, or foot/hand baths. Although the hotel has been refurbished recently, it still keeps most of the old world charm of the Mozarabic era, like the cupola, the Roman tombstone from the end of the first century, and the replica of the Patio de los Leones fountain.
